Can dogs digest small pieces of plastic?

Dogs can’t digest any plastic, period. They should never eat it. Sometimes though, dogs might chew something they are not supposed to or pick up something you didn’t see them pick up. You might be unaware that the dog has eaten plastic – if it was small, you might only observe this in his stool later.

How long does it take for a dog to pass ribbon?

It generally takes ingesta (all that is swallowed) from 10-24 hours to move through the entire digestive tract. Some objects, however, can actually remain in the stomach for longer periods of time, even months.

How much does it cost to remove a foreign object from a dog?

On average, removing a foreign object from a dog can cost anywhere between $1,600 to over $10,000 with surgery. Even without surgery, removing a foreign object can still cost owners between $300 to $1,200.J

How long does it take for plastic to pass through a dog?

How Long Does It Take for a Dog to Pass Plastic? If your dog swallowed a plastic object, it would be in his intestines within about two hours. At this point, you can’t get your dog to vomit the plastic back up. The good news is that after a dog eating plastic, it will pass without a problem most of the time.

How can I help my dog pass an object?

Feed a bulky meal of dry food to cushion stones or other heavy objects, and help them move on out. Food also turns on the digestive juices, which can help soften wads of rawhide treats, so they pass more readily.
